NEW ZEALAND CLUB
, BUSINESS AT ANNUAL MEETING, The annual meeting of tho New Zealand Club was held yesterday evening. In the absence of the president (Mr. W. E. Spencer) Mx. William M. Page occupied tho chair. There was a fair attendance of members. In moving the adoption of the annual report and balance-sheet (already published), Mr. C. E. Wheeler said that it was a matter for congratulation that there were no unpaid subscriptions. This spoke volumes for the ability of tho lion, secretary-treasurer (Mr. G. 0. Sutton), arid it was also indicative of the fact that members realised .that they were getting very good value out of their association with the club. The motion was carried. Officers were elected as follow:—Patron, His Excellency the Governor-General j president, Mr. William.M. Page; past presidents, Messrs. C. -E. Wheeler and W. E. Spencer; vice-presidents, Messrs. B. 1. Atkins and E. S. Baldwin; committee, Messrs. F. S. Pope, C. M. Luke, A. J. Talbot, L. Birks, and P. Levi; hon. secretary and treasurer, Mr. G. 0. Sutton; hon. auditor, Mr. D. E. Beaglehole. Mr. W. Greig brought up the question of fostering interest in the arts and sciences of the Dominion itself, a matter which, he pointed out, had hitherto been overlooked. In the past only visitors to the. Dominion had been entertained. Ho suggested that- the incoming committee might well devote somo attention to the matter. Mr. Wheeler stated that last year, out of twelve guests entertained by the club ten were New Zcnlanders. There was a danger of becoming involved in controversial topics, if more New Zealand subjects were associated with the club's programme. '
